New suit is a blast
25 January 2013
A new blast suit that meets international standards for use in wet and dry abrasive blasting operations and also for heat-protective clothing has been launched by Hodge Clemco. Developed in collaboration with Shell

Developed in collaboration with Shell and major maintenance contractors in the petrochemical sector, the suit is reported to be the first to meet EN ISO 11612:2008 (Clothing for protection against heat and flame) and EN ISO 14877:2002 (Protective clothing for blasting with granular abrasives), allowing it to be used at on-shore and off-shore petrochemical installations and in zoned environments.
The new suit can be laundered up to 50 times without adversely affecting fire-resistance and other properties.
